TBI vs Vortec Block
Hey Everyone! I have been looking at a bunch of different late model SBC 350 Gen 1 blocks lately and was wondering what the difference is between them in quality like core shift, power handling, and over all strength. When I refer to "late model" I am talking about 87'-up 1piece rear main seal blocks.
I know all late model blocks come with the option of a roller cam so both have the anchor points for the spider retainer. From what I have noticed cars got roller cams but trucks received flat tappet cams till the introduction of the vortec motor. I have also noticed that "880" or vortec blocks do not have the fuel pump pushrod hole drilled where the TBI blocks do. Are there any other things different between these blocks? Which one will hold more power etc...... Thanks in advance everyone!!!!
